Severe Weather Threat Will Continue Sunday Across Much of the Central U.S.

Another round of severe thunderstorms is forecast for parts of the central U.S. today into tonight. The area of greatest risk extends from central Okla. into eastern Kan., western Mo. and southeast Neb. where very large hail and a few strong tornadoes are possible. If you live in these areas, please monitor the latest forecast, and heed any watches or warnings that may be issued.
